Alleyne sets record as Oregon women top Utah 69-58
EUGENE, Ore. (AP) - Jillian Alleyne had 27 points, 13 rebounds, four steals and two blocks to lead Oregon to a 69-58 win over Utah on Friday night.
Alleyne recorded her school record 89th career double-double, moving past Bev Smith. She is now one short of tying Cheryl Taylor (Tennessee Tech, 1984-87) for second on the NCAA list.
Lexi Bando added 13 points for Oregon (18-6, 7-6 Pac-12), which lost its first five conference games.
Emily Potter made 10 of 13 shots and scored 23 points for the Utes (14-10, 6-7). Paige Crozon had 10 points and 12 rebounds.
Utah led 18-15 at the end of the first quarter but the Ducks had a 20-6 scoring advantage in the second. Both teams shot 50 percent in the first quarter, a pace the Ducks matched in the second while the Utes were 3 of 13.
Utah was within four after a Potter 3-point play with 4 minutes left but missed its last four shots and had two turnovers.
